Least Common Multiple of 60120 and 60132 with GCF Formula

The formula of LCM is LCM(a,b) = ( a × b) / GCF(a,b).
We need to calculate greatest common factor 60120 and 60132, than apply into the LCM equation.

GCF(60120,60132) = 12
LCM(60120,60132) = ( 60120 × 60132) / 12
LCM(60120,60132) = 3615135840 / 12
LCM(60120,60132) = 301261320
